Re: Damn Holes
a body shop could do it for cheap prolly if your car isn't an odd paint color. just fill them with some fiber glass and repaint. i had it done where some holes were drilled for a super spoiler and had to refill them cuz i made a mistake, they charged me $30 which isnt a big deal.
